PVAL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2018 in Review
1 of the 4,374 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Principal Contrarian Value Index ETF (PVAL) for Q3 2018, worth a combined $3.27M — up 4.3% from $3.13M a quarter earlier.
Sellers outnumbered buyers: 1 fund closed out of PVAL and 0 opened new positions — a net loss of 1 holder — while 0 trimmed existing stakes and 0 added.
The largest seller was UBS Group, exiting entirely with an estimated $1K sold.
